The port of Fiskardo is a charming and picturesque fishing village located on the northern tip of the island of Kefalonia in Greece. Known for its crystal-clear turquoise waters, colorful Venetian buildings, and bustling waterfront cafes and restaurants, Fiskardo is a popular destination for both tourists and locals alike. The port is a hub for sailing and yachting enthusiasts, with many boats and luxury yachts docking in the harbor. Visitors can explore the narrow cobblestone streets lined with boutique shops, traditional tavernas, and quaint cafes, or relax on one of the nearby pristine beaches. With its unique blend of Greek charm and cosmopolitan atmosphere, the port of Fiskardo offers a truly unforgettable holiday experience.

In Fiskardo, Greece, getting around is relatively easy due to its small size and picturesque surroundings. One of the best ways to explore the town is on foot, as the narrow streets and charming waterfront are perfect for leisurely strolls. Additionally, renting a bicycle or scooter can provide a fun and convenient way to see more of the surrounding area and visit nearby beaches. For longer distances, taxis are readily available and can take you to other towns on the island. Boating is also a popular mode of transportation, allowing you to discover hidden coves and beaches that are only accessible by sea. With a variety of options available, getting around in Fiskardo is a delightful experience that will allow you to fully appreciate the beauty of this enchanting destination.
The nearest airport to Fiskardo, Greece is Kefalonia International Airport (EFL), also known as Kefallinia Airport. From there, you can reach Fiskardo by a combination of taxi, private transfer, or rental car. The airport is approximately 60 kilometers away from Fiskardo, and the journey usually takes around 1.5 to 2 hours by car. Taxis are available outside the airport, or you can pre-book a private transfer online. Additionally, there are car rental companies located at the airport if you prefer to drive yourself. Another option is to take a bus from the airport to the capital city of Argostoli, and then transfer to a bus heading to Fiskardo. However, this option may take longer and be less convenient than a direct transfer. Overall, the most convenient and efficient way to get to Fiskardo from Kefalonia International Airport is by arranging a private transfer or renting a car.
